    About the program

    Through our Healthcare Internship & Clinical Placement Program, volunteers and interns gain practical experience by supporting healthcare services in Northern Tanzania. The program is organized by Gilys Children Foundation in collaboration with local hospitals, clinics, and community health initiatives in and around Arusha.

    We work closely with each participant to identify the most suitable placement based on their interests, educational background, qualifications, and level of experience. Placements may include hospitals, health centers, clinics, or community outreach programs.

    Participants can choose to:
    • Work in local hospitals and clinics
    • Support maternal and child healthcare services
    • Join community medical outreach activities in rural areas
    • Participate in health awareness and prevention campaigns

    Depending on the duration of stay, participants may combine more than one placement experience.

    Placement Opportunities

    Hospital & Clinic Placement

    Volunteers and interns may be placed in partner hospitals and clinics where they can observe and support healthcare professionals in different departments such as:
    • Pediatrics
    • General medicine
    • Maternity and obstetrics
    • Community healthcare
    • HIV/AIDS awareness and counseling
    • Laboratory and diagnostic services
    • Physiotherapy and rehabilitation

    This placement is ideal for:
    • Medical students
    • Nursing students
    • Public health students
    • Pre-medical students
    • Qualified healthcare professionals

    Participants mainly assist local staff, observe clinical procedures, support patient care activities, and learn about the healthcare system in Tanzania.

    Community Medical Outreach

    Gilys Children Foundation also organizes community outreach activities in underserved villages and communities. Volunteers may travel with outreach coordinators to provide:
    • Health education sessions
    • Basic health screenings
    • Hygiene and sanitation awareness
    • Maternal and child health support
    • Vaccination awareness campaigns

    The outreach programs mainly support women, children, and vulnerable families with limited access to healthcare services.

    Typical day

    Typically, a volunteer’s day starts around 7:00 am with breakfast at the volunteer house and preparation for the day’s activities. Around 8:00 am to 8:30 am, volunteers travel to their placement location using local transportation or arranged project transport depending on the placement site.

    From approximately 9:00 am to 1:00 pm, volunteers and interns participate in activities at hospitals, clinics, healthcare centers, or community outreach programs. Tasks may include observing medical staff, supporting healthcare teams, assisting with patient care where appropriate, participating in health education activities, or joining medical outreach services in local communities.

    Around 1:00 pm to 2:00 pm, participants usually have a lunch break before continuing with afternoon activities if scheduled. Most placements finish between 2:00 pm and 3:00 pm, allowing volunteers free time to relax, prepare reports, explore the local area, or interact with other volunteers.

    Evenings are often spent sharing experiences with fellow volunteers, enjoying cultural exchange activities, preparing meals together, or participating in organized community activities. Weekends are generally free and provide opportunities for safaris, cultural tours, hiking, or exploring different parts of Tanzania.

    Food & Beverages


    Breakfast and dinner are provided from Monday to Friday and are included in the program fees. Breakfast usually includes tea or coffee, bread with spreads such as butter, jam, or peanut butter, together with local Tanzanian snacks and seasonal specialties.

    Dinner is freshly prepared by our local kitchen team and gives volunteers the opportunity to enjoy delicious traditional Tanzanian meals such as rice and beans, chapati, vegetables, ugali, pasta, potatoes, and other local dishes.

    During weekends, volunteers are welcome to use the shared kitchen facilities to prepare their own meals or explore the many local and international restaurants, cafés, and food markets in and around Arusha.

    Safe filtered drinking water is available at the accommodation for all volunteers, and kitchen refrigerators are accessible for storing personal food items.

    Vegetarian meal options are also available, and volunteers with special dietary requirements can inform the team in advance so that we can assist where possible.
